Decide which kind of swap is right for you. The most common alternative is the swapping of primary residences, in which case both parties are vacationing at the same time in each others' houses. If you own greater than one home, you can engage in coincident swaps so you could go at another time than the person with whom you're swapping. With this sort of swap, you may well be able to change vacation rentals and timeshares. Another sort of nonsimultaneous exchange could involve inviting a man to stay in your home while you're there, and vice versa.

If you own a vacation rental home, you should have a lawyer look over your rental agreement to be sure it's in conformity with all relevant laws. Also, make sure that your agreement complies with all rules and covenants that could be unique to your house's location, for example a homeowner's or condominium association. Both the renter and the property owner should sign and date the arrangement, and a copy should be kept by both parties.
Determine if you need to record it yourself or whether you want to list your vacation property through a property management company. A third party is a good option for those who do not desire to handle transaction, paperwork, and the tenant screenings. Remember that a management firm also can be hired to take care of issues and maintenance that may appear with renters. This is especially useful if you do not live close enough to the property to handle issues promptly or should you not possess the time to rectify a tenant's problem on short notice.

The contract should also include a cancellation policy which will discourage a renter from backing out of the transaction. If the property is in an area prone to natural disasters such as hurricanes, floods or earthquakes the contract should contain a good faith clause that will release the renter from the contract if a calamity occurs before the lease and renders the property uninhabitable.
Have all provisions in writing for the vacation home rental,. The contract must state the place of the property, dates of leasing, entire rental price and rent payment program. Any individual policies for example policies relating to pets, smoking, and occupancy limitations also should be in the contract. Include a damages clause, which defines monetary repercussions involving any damages and deposit rules.
